Actor Marcel Musters made a striking appeal to his followers last week: send me one euro and help me get rid of my debts. That campaign turned out to be a resounding success. Within a day, the actor, known for Penoza and Gooische Vrouwen, was debt-free. He spoke of enormous relief and thanked his followers extensively.

‘Left-wing people’

Now, less than a week later, X-influencer MiesBee points to a glamorous photo series that Marcel did for Saar magazine, together with writer Stella Bergsma. And that causes grumbling online. He is wearing a very expensive fur coat and they are enjoying champagne together like real bon vivants. “I want that euro back,” says Mies.

Story boss Guido den Aantrekker warns people not to fall for the talk of these types of ‘folks’. “Never give money to left-wing people, with the emphasis on lazy. They don’t know how to deal with it,” he writes. X.
